Strong regulatory support and business parameterization key differentiators for Temenos

GENEVA, Switzerland – 5 January 2011 - Temenos (SIX: TEMN), the global provider of banking software, today announced that Forrester Research, Inc. has again named Temenos and its T24 core banking platform a leader in its December 2010 report, The Forrester Wave™ Global Banking Platforms, Q4 2010. Temenos has maintained its leadership position in the report since 2007.
Forrester Research selected vendors based on qualification criteria that included a forward-looking architectural approach, sound success in 2008 and 2009 and global delivery capability. Vendors were evaluated against 80 criteria which were grouped into three key areas: current offering - to assess product strength, strategy – to compare vendor strategies with industry trends and banking needs and market presence – to understand installed base size, implementation capability and revenue growth.
The report cited, „Temenos with T24 excelled with the highest marks for support of regulatory requirements and business/metadata parameterization as well as selected product strategy topics such as the process composer and business services ecosystems'.

“The recession slowed down or stalled all kinds of large scale application development and delivery projects in numerous banks. However, even during the recession, many banks continued to prepare and plan to restart their prerecession renewal initiatives or even began new, even broader transformation programs…Today the vast majority of financial services firms in general and banks in particular are either working on modernising their application landscape or plan to do so within the next few years?, explained Jost Hoppermann, Vice President, Forrester in the report, „Consider Temenos for your vendor shortlist if you need a banking platform with broad functionality, strong platform agility, and strong service and support capabilities....”

Temenos focuses 100% of its resources on banking platform products and continues to supply core banking systems to all geographies across a wide variety of banking sectors and institutions. In addition, its strong revenues demonstrated full financial capability to support its corporate strategy.

About Temenos
Founded in 1993 and listed on the Swiss Stock Exchange (SIX: TEMN), Temenos Group AG is a global provider of banking software systems in the Retail, Corporate & Correspondent, Universal, Private, Islamic and Microfinance & Community banking markets. Headquartered in Geneva with 61 offices worldwide, Temenos serves over 1100 customers in more than 120 countries. Temenos? software products provide advanced technology and rich functionality, incorporating best practice processes that leverage Temenos? experience in over 600 implementations around the globe. Temenos? advanced and automated implementation approach, provided by its strong Client Services organisation, ensures efficient and low-risk core banking platform migrations.
